现在activity 和 activity1 ,点activity进入activity1,然后再activity1中拍照,将照片放入imageview中,我点击返回到activity中,在点击进入activity1中,imageview图片没了。。怎么弄,让再进来的时候图片还在。

解决方案 »

  1.   

    http://hxdawxyhxdawxy.iteye.com/blog/1452747
    对你有帮助还有一点 调用系统 照相机intent.putExtra(MediaStore.Images.Media.ORIENTATION, 0); 
    intent.putExtra(MediaStore.EXTRA_OUTPUT, u); 
    startActivityForResult(intent, GET_IMAGE_VIA_CAMERA); 要复写方法protected void onActivityResult(int requestCode, int resultCode, Intent data) { 
    if(resultCode==RESULT_OK ) 
    你点击返回键的时候 返回的是一个 非OK值 所以 你要调用一个 类似于回去的函数 具体的我实在记不住了 我给你发的那个连接中 差不多就都讲明白了
      

  2.   

    点返回键是销毁当前的activity,所做的操作会消失,想要在销毁时保存数据,重写onSaveInstanceState()方法
      

  3.   

    点返回键是销毁当前的activity,所做的操作会消失,想要在销毁时保存数据,重写onSaveInstanceState()方法 的同时在执行点activity进入activity1想显示  需在activity1 的onResume 增加显示效果代码